Statutory Instruments

2025 No. 441 (C. 18)

CRIMINAL LAW, ENGLAND AND WALES

The Victims and Prisoners Act 2024 (Commencement No. 5) Regulations 2025

Made

2nd April 2025

The Secretary of State makes these Regulations in exercise of the powers conferred by section 81(2) of the Victims and Prisoners Act 2024(1).

Citation, extent and interpretation

1.β€”(1) These Regulations may be cited as the Victims and Prisoners Act 2024 (Commencement No. 5) Regulations 2025.

(2) These Regulations extend to England and Wales.

(3) In these Regulations, β€œthe 2024 Act” means the Victims and Prisoners Act 2024.

Provisions coming into force on the day after the day on which these Regulations are made

2. The following provisions of the 2024 Act come into force on the day after the day on which these Regulations are madeβ€”

(a)Section 60(1) and (2) (amendment of power to change test for release on licence of certain prisoners);

(b)Schedule 2 (offences relevant to public protection decisions).

Provision coming into force on 9th May 2025

3.Section 16 (guidance about specified victim support roles) of the 2024 Act comes into force on 9th May 2025.

Provisions coming into force on 27th May 2025

4. The following provisions of the 2024 Act come into force on 27th May 2025β€”

(a)Section 75(3)(a) (whole life prisoners prohibited from forming a marriage);

(b)Section 76(7) (whole life prisoners prohibited from forming a civil partnership).
